Sachem School Budget Passes

Sachem residents approved the school district's $294.2 million proposed budget on Tuesday by a vote of 4925-1834. 

The budget includes a 2.53 percent increase in spending over the current year and carries a 1.92 percent tax levy increase, which is within the state's tax cap for the district. 

For school board seats, incumbent Teri Ahearn defeated Sara Wottawa. Newcomer Victor J. Canales ran unopposed for the seat of incumbent Dorothy Roberts. Roberts, running for a different seat on the board, defeated Kelly Burnham. 

A proposition to move the school board from elections by seat to at-large elections was approved 2,821-439.
